So… Why “Burmese”?

Let’s rewind. The first Burmese cat, Wong Mau, was brought from Burma (now Myanmar) to the U.S. in the 1930s.

She looked exotic enough to turn heads at every vet clinic. Burmese = from Burma. Simple, right?

The breed’s name isn’t some mystical code. But it does carry that old-world mystery vibe, which makes naming your Burmese cat feel like you’re knighting them in a feline court.

Bonus trivia: Burmese cats are related to Siamese cats but with less drama and more snuggles.
